18 Via Virgilio, 00193 Roma
Apartment
with
1
room
Cozy and bright apartment near the Vatican is a recently renovated apartment in the center of Rome, a 7-minute
walk from Lepanto Metro Station and 0.8 miles from Vatican Museums. The property is close to several well-known attractions, a 14-minute walk from Piazza del Popolo, 0.9 miles from Piazza Navona, and ...